Step into the Digital World

In person interaction may be limited but there are many other ways to reach out to your customers. In the modern age of technology most people have access to a SmartPhone or laptop so it is very easy to reach your audience through them. All you need to do is use the correct tools which are at your disposal. 

Having a strong online social media presence allows you to engage with your potential customers effortlessly.

Choose the correct social media platform for your type of business. Determine who your target demographic is and concentrate on posting on social platforms that this group will find relevant. Most small businesses will benefit from joining Facebook, Twitter and LinkedIn. Using an online application such as Twitter permits you to showcase your clients’ testimonials. This creates brand exposure and gives your brand a personal touch.

If you’re not tech savvy and this seems daunting, contact your local digital marketing agency to assist you. Partnering with pros is essential in today’s digital world, so clients can see you’re willing to move with the times. 

Invest Time Developing an Online Presence

Make sure you use ALL the tools available these days. 

It is very simple to create an online presence on Facebook, Twitter or LinkedIn. However, if your potential client would like more information it’s vital to redirect them to your website. Having a website for your business will show credibility and allow you to showcase your products/services easily. A quick search online will allow customers to find your website and contact you with ease.

Is it worth investing all this time in your online presence? Yes! For example, your blog allows you to hand out a free digital sample of your business. If you offer the online resource of questions and answers, you take advantage of Micro Moments – prioritising searches that consumers need answered quickly and alerting Google that you offer this remarkable resource.

Having a blog will also allow you to host guest bloggers. This can be anyone that writes content that is relevant to your target audience. On this platform they can easily share their expertise, helping you partner with market leaders and even leading to a new source of income when bloggers pay you for the privilege.

Evaluate Your Goals and Formulate a Strategy

2020 hasn’t been a walk in the park for anyone and many businesses have suffered. A good strategy is not to set too many goals that are difficult to reach. Instead, focus on one key area. Is your goal to increase sales, generate more leads or increase traffic to your website? Once you have determined your goal, you can go about formulating a strategy to reach it.

The ultimate goal of any business is to make a profit. But in today’s interesting world it takes a unique approach to make that happen. As the world changes, ask yourself whether you’re changing and adapting your business to remain relevant.
